What is a nutritional claim food? Which health claim on a food label is not allowed? Health claims for treating, preventing, or curing diseases, such as Alzheimers and cancer are not allowed on food products. These are considered to be drug claims. Are nutrient content claims exact? What is a Nutrient Claim? This is a claim concerning a products nutritional value. Nutrient Claims on Food Labels | Home & Garden Information Center At least 25% less sugar*. Fiber Claims. (If food is not low in total fat, the label must state total fat in conjunction with the fiber claims.) High fiber. 5 grams or more. Good source of fiber. 2.5 grams to 4.9 grams. More or added fiber. At least 2.5 grams more*. Chapter Two Flashcards | Quizlet Which health claim on a food label is NOT allowed? Diets rich in Vitamin C will reduce the incidence of colds and flu.
